What does ineffably mean?
Definitions for ineffably
in·ef·fa·b·ly
This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word ineffably.
Princeton's WordNet
ineffably, indescribably, unutterably, unspeakablyadverb
to an inexpressible degree
"she was looking very young tonight, and, as usual, indescribably beautiful, in a simple strapless dress of a green and white silky cotton"
Wiktionary
ineffablyadverb
Intensifies an adjective to mean indescribably.
His songs are ineffably sweet and touching.
ineffablyadverb
Intensifies an adjective to mean unmentionably.
The name of God is ineffably holy.
Samuel Johnson's Dictionary
Ineffablyadverb
In a manner not to be expressed.
Etymology: from ineffable.
He all his father full express'd,
Ineffably into his face receiv'd. John Milton.
Webster Dictionary
Ineffablyadverb
in a manner not to be expressed in words; unspeakably
